The Gun Digest Book of FIREARMS ASSEMBLY/DISASSEMBLY - Part III : Rimfire Rifles has explicit instructions and cautions. probably is a book all rimfire owners need in their library.

Better yet, get the complete series by J. B. Wood if you own more than rimfires.
